AI and the brain have different strength and weaknesses.
AI excels at task requiring vast amounts of data processing, computational speed, and precision such as complex calculations pattern recognition and data analysis

Human brains on the other hands are incredibly versatile creative and adaptable.
They can understand context make complex decisions based on intuition and emotional intelligence and exhibit consciousness and self-awareness.

While AI can outperform humans in specific tasks, it lacks the holistic understanding, creativity, and emotional intelligence that human possess, Additionally human brains have the capacity for continuous learning currently does not fully emulate. If AI were to surpass human intelligence and become super intelligent it could potentially outstrip human control leading to unintended consequences or even posing existential risks.
If AI systems are programmed with goals or objectives that conflict with human values or interests, they could inadvertently work against humanity's well-being.
Even without malicious intent, AI systems could cause harm if their actions have unforseen consequences due to errors i programming, biased data or unexpected interaction with complex environments.
As AI become more capable, it could disrupt industries and lead to widespread unemployment, exacerbating societal inequalities and potentially destabilizing social structures.

The use of AI in military, such as autonomous weapons systems, raises concerns about the potential for AI to escalate conflicts or be used in ways that threaten human safety and security.
